CDW Launches New Technology Services
New Custom, On-Site Offerings Enhance One-Stop, Multi-Brand Approach to Meet Customers' Needs
VERNON HILLS, Ill. - August 20, 2001 - Planning, managing and transitioning information technology systems can be a complex task for IT professionals, who often must seek multiple sources for their technology product and service needs. To help make the IT professional's day a little easier, CDW Computer Centers, Inc. (Nasdaq:CDWC), a direct solutions provider, announced today it is beginning to offer a host of new technology services. With these new services, CDW can meet its customers' IT product and service needs from beginning to end.
CDW is now offering a mix of custom on-site services, ranging from computer and LAN/WAN installations to consulting, project management, and even equipment disposal. These services join a newly expanded array of standardized services, such as extended warranties, on-site response and accident coverage.
CDW is selling third-party services performed by more than a dozen top name firms, including Compaq Global Services and DecisionOne Corporation, based on their areas of specialty and geographic location. CDW is in its initial stages of offering these services and plans to add more service providers to expand its offerings.

CDW's new technology services offerings are tailor-made based on companies' needs for specific services. They expand CDW's ability to help IT professionals manage their responsibilities in all phases of the technology lifecycle -- planning, deployment, management, support and transition:
Planning. CDW customers are supported by their account manager, who helps them assess their needs, select products, design LANs and WANs, and more. These services are being augmented with planning and consulting services conducted by Compaq Global Services; DecisionOne; Imagecom and ValCom, PCC.
Deployment. These kinds of services, which include CDW's current services of same-day shipping, asset tagging, custom configuration and desktop imaging, are being expanded to include sale of on-site installation of hardware and software. Service providers performing installs and other related services include: Benchmark Technical Services; Compaq Global Services; DecisionOne; HP Services; High Wire Networks; IBM Global Services; Imagecom; ValCom, PCC and Volt Telecom Group.
Management. CDW currently helps businesses manage their technology assets by providing a host of information through secure, personalized corporate extranets. New services that will help business manage their technology needs include project management, software license management and consulting on system performance available from CDW through companies such as Compaq Global Services; DecisionOne; Imagecom; ValCom, PCC and Volt Telecom Group.
Support. In addition to current telephone tech support with more than 80 highly-trained and A+ certified technicians on staff, including Certified Novell NetWare Engineers (CNE), Microsoft Certified Professionals (MCPs) and Microsoft Certified Software Engineers (MCSE), CDW is expanding support services to include service plans, warranty uplifts and custom user helpdesk services such as Aon Innovative Solutions' extended service plans, Cisco Smartnet, Compaq Global Services' CarePaq Priority Service Plans, DecisionOne's Support Services, HP Services' SupportPacks, IBM Global Services' ServicePacs, Imagecom's annual support plans, and Toshiba Services and Support's SystemGuard and SelectServ plans.
Transition. CDW account managers have counseled customers on new ways to use older equipment and suggestions for upgrades that are compatible with legacy systems. CDW is now offering expanded transition services, including on-site moves, adds and changes for equipment refresh and migration to new systems and software, along with disposal of hardware and software, through selected vendors including Compaq Global Services and DecisionOne.

About CDW
CDW® (Nasdaq: CDWC), ranked No. 435 on the Fortune 500, is a direct solutions provider of complete, customized technology solutions for businesses, government agencies and educational institutions nationwide. CDW is a leading source of technology products and services from companies such as Cisco, Compaq, Computer Associates, Hewlett-Packard, IBM, Intel, Microsoft, Toshiba and other top name brands. CDW distributes contracts to end users for customized and standardized on-site services provided directly by firms such as Compaq Global Services and DecisionOne.
CDW was founded in 1984 as a home-based business and today employs more than 2,700 coworkers whose efforts generated net sales of $3.8 billion in 2000. CDW's direct model offers one-on-one relationships with highly trained account managers; purchasing by fax, telephone, the company's award-winning www.cdw.com Web site or customized CDW@work extranets; custom configured solutions and same day shipping; flexible financing solutions; and phone and online technical support, with more than 80 factory-trained and A+ certified technicians on staff.
